Taormina

Today was our last day with the tour. The tour part was seeing a Greek theatre with Mount Etna in the backdrop. When then did what any reasonable people would do on a Sunday afternoon -- we went to the beach. Specifically, Isola Bella. We hung out there for three hours. The water was great, getting to the water was very difficult because it was a pebble (big) beach. Then we walked around town a little before stopping for an appertif. I now understand how Italians can eat dinner at 9 or 10, it's because the appertif at 5 or 6 includes little snacks that hold you until dinner time. What a civilized way to live.
